The official Minecraft Annual 2017 is a celebration of the game and its community.Inside you'll find challenges set by the Mojang team as well as famous YouTubers like Stampy Cat and FyreUK. There are survival strategies and challenges, Story Mode and Realms features and step-by-step guides to recreate builds from your favourite YouTubers' worlds. And you can read about the ways in which Minecraft has changed the world, from the charitable Block-by-Block foundation, to the epic MineCon event.With all this and more, Minecraft fans will be enjoying the official Minecraft Annual well into 2017.Have you got all of the official Minecraft books from Mojang?
